What Is AI Project Management

AI project management refers to the use of artificial intelligence to plan, organize, track, and optimize project activities. Instead of relying solely on manual processes, AI analyzes data patterns, automates repetitive tasks, and predicts potential issues before they occur. This helps teams focus on strategic tasks rather than spending hours chasing updates or resolving preventable delays.

The core goal is to help teams work smarter, not harder. AI can forecast timelines, identify risk factors, assign tasks based on workload and skill, and even analyze communication patterns to determine potential blockers. For IT and cybersecurity teams juggling urgent issues and long-term projects, these automation capabilities are especially valuable.

How AI Improves Project Planning and Forecasting

Planning is often the most time-consuming part of project management. AI significantly improves this process by:

  • Reviewing historical project data

  • Identifying potential delays

  • Predicting resource shortages

  • Suggesting realistic timelines

Traditional planning relies on estimates, which can be subjective. AI removes guesswork by analyzing data trends. For example, if similar past projects ran into delays due to limited staffing, AI detects the pattern and adjusts expectations. It also calculates the ideal workload distribution to prevent burnout.

This type of insight is incredibly useful for IT departments managing patch cycles, software rollouts, and infrastructure maintenance—all of which must follow precise timelines.

How AI Enhances Risk Management

Risk management is a critical component of any project, especially in cybersecurity and IT environments. AI tools can:

  • Detect unusual activity patterns

  • Flag high-risk dependencies

  • Predict which tasks are likely to fail

  • Evaluate project vulnerabilities

Instead of reacting to issues, AI enables teams to act proactively. It highlights weak points before they escalate, helping organizations reduce downtime and improve overall performance.

This is especially important in projects involving sensitive data, compliance requirements, and mission-critical infrastructure.

Automating Routine Tasks with AI

One of AI’s greatest benefits is automation. In project management, automation can include:

  • Updating project status

  • Sending reminders

  • Generating meeting summaries

  • Organizing documentation

  • Assigning tasks based on team behavior

Teams often lose countless hours performing these low-value tasks. AI handles them seamlessly, freeing up time for more strategic work.

Automation is also useful in regulated industries, where consistency and accuracy are a must. AI ensures tasks are completed the same way every time, supporting compliance efforts.

Improving Collaboration and Communication with AI

Communication breakdowns often derail projects. AI improves collaboration through:

  • Smart notifications

  • AI-generated progress summaries

  • Automated follow-ups

  • Identifying communication gaps

  • Predicting team workload conflicts

The system can analyze email threads, chat logs, and task timelines to highlight misunderstandings or bottlenecks. It ensures that everyone knows their responsibilities, deadlines, and project goals without extra meetings or messages.

For remote and hybrid teams, these capabilities are game-changing.

Adopting AI Project Management in Your Organization

Implementing AI project management isn’t just a software decision—it’s a workflow transformation. Organizations should:

  • Identify repetitive tasks suitable for automation

  • Review current pain points in planning or execution

  • Train team members on AI-driven tools

  • Begin with small-scale implementation

  • Measure improvements using performance metrics

Gradual adoption ensures smooth integration without disrupting existing processes.

Common Misconceptions About AI in Project Management

AI adoption often raises concerns, but many fears are based on misunderstandings. Here are a few clarifications:

  • AI does not replace project managers—it enhances their decision-making abilities.

  • AI cannot perfectly predict outcomes, but it provides more accurate forecasts than manual methods.

  • AI tools do not remove human creativity—they eliminate administrative burden so teams can think strategically.

Understanding these points can help organizations adopt AI more confidently.
